FoaTech wrote:

I am planning on making a guide fit with less press so I can do some preliminary machine work and then get the guide out of the way for port work, then slip it in again for flow testing.


That's what I as well, a slip in alum guide, with a little vacuum grease to seal it. I do slip in alum seats too if its something I'm really modifying.

Author:  MerlinTech [ Mon Sep 21, 2020 7:07 am ]
Post subject:  Re: New Type 4 VW build

I am almost finished with one cylinder. I have it pretty much shaped, a few details to clean up and the final valve seat finishing. The numbers are really good. Very happy. The chambers should finish at 60cc, so that puts my compression right inline with what I wanted. Max was 9.5:1 and this makes it 9.38:1.

Author:  MerlinTech [ Wed Jan 05, 2022 8:16 am ]
Post subject:  Re: New Type 4 VW build

I am back on the Type 4 build. I have the cylinder shims and I am setting the deck height and figuring out push rod length and rocker geometry. There is some fine tuning to be done to get all the parts to match up. The cam gear slots didn't let the bolts fit. They are slotted and needed to go on the rotary table and get opened up a bit. The oil pump hits the cam bolts, will need to fix that. But that all comes later. Here are a few pictures of the mock up.
